3D QLC enters SATA with the ADATA Ultimate SU630

-

ADATA has officially launced the ADATA Ultimate SU630 SSD to introduce 3D QLC NAND Flash storage into SATA devices. QLC (Quad-Level Cell) 3D NAND Flash on the SU630 aims to deliver value, great performance, and superb reliability as an alternative to HDDs for users looking for an upgrade.

Available in 240GB, 480GB, and 960GB capacities, the ADATA SU630 can reach up to speeds of up to 520MB/s read and 450MB/s write thanks to SLC-caching. The drive is also shock rated at 1500G/0.5ms and resilient to temperature changes ranging from 0°c – 70°c while being more energy-efficient and quieter compared to traditional HDDs.

The ADATA Ultimate SU630 also supports Low-Density Parity-Check (LDPC) and Error Correcting Code (ECC). This means that users of the SU630 can detect and fix errors to ensure data integrity and enjoy a longer lifespan. Users can also download ADATA’s SSD Toolbox and Migration Utility for free.

The ADATA Ultimate SU630 is currently priced at USD 49.99, USD 79.99, and USD 139.99 for the 240GB, 480GB, and 960GB variants, respectively. No Philippine price yet has been announced for the SSD but we expect it to enter the market in the near future.
